Parcourir la source

Merge pull request #5620 from MrTimscampi/iso-ignore

(cherry picked from commit a76d997a86b07f38ad1e7f168f11d2de6423d545)
Signed-off-by: Joshua M. Boniface <joshua@boniface.me>
Claus Vium il y a 4 ans
Parent
commit
6e89ca9a34

+ 0 - 5
Emby.Server.Implementations/MediaEncoder/EncodingManager.cs

@@ -82,11 +82,6 @@ namespace Emby.Server.Implementations.MediaEncoder
                 return false;
             }
 
-            if (video.VideoType == VideoType.Dvd)
-            {
-                return false;
-            }
-
             if (video.IsShortcut)
             {
                 return false;

+ 6 - 0
MediaBrowser.Controller/MediaEncoding/EncodingHelper.cs

@@ -313,6 +313,12 @@ namespace MediaBrowser.Controller.MediaEncoding
                 return null;
             }
 
+            // ISO files don't have an ffmpeg format
+            if (string.Equals(container, "iso", StringComparison.OrdinalIgnoreCase))
+            {
+                return null;
+            }
+
             return container;
         }
 

+ 1 - 1
MediaBrowser.MediaEncoding/Encoder/MediaEncoder.cs

@@ -370,7 +370,7 @@ namespace MediaBrowser.MediaEncoding.Encoder
         public string GetInputArgument(string inputFile, MediaSourceInfo mediaSource)
         {
             var prefix = "file";
-            if (mediaSource.VideoType == VideoType.BluRay || mediaSource.VideoType == VideoType.Iso)
+            if (mediaSource.VideoType == VideoType.BluRay)
             {
                 prefix = "bluray";
             }